Achievement Roll recognizes students in 8th grade and below who scored 90 or above on the AMC 10.

Contest Score Grade Report with Percentile is a table organized by scores descending from 150. Each score row lists the number of particpants in each grade level receiving that score, with corresponding percentile rank.  The total number of all particpants with that score and corresponding percentile rank appears in the last columns.

Contest Score Gender Report with Percentile is a table organized by scores descending from 150. Each score row lists the number of particpants of both genders receiving that score, with corresponding percentile rank.  The total number of all particpants with that score and corresponding percentile rank appears in the last columns.

Contest Score Team Report The school team score is the sum of the 3 highest scores from the school.  This report gives a chart and summary statistics about the distribution of school team scores.

Distinguished Honor Roll recognizes students who score in (approximately) the top 1%.

Grade and Gender Average is a table of basic summary statistics organized by grade and gender.

Honor Roll, or students invited to take the AIME, recognizes students who score in (approximately) the top 2.5% on the AMC 10.

Item Difficulty is a table with the distribution of participants' answer choices, by percentage of participants answering with each choice.  The correct answer choice is indicated with a star. 

Perfect Scores recognizes students with a perfect score of 150.

School Honor Roll is awarded to schools with a team score (AMC 10, top 3 students scores) of 400 or greater.

School Merit Roll is awarded to schools with a team score (AMC 10, top 3 students scores) between 300 and 399, inclusive.
